The lawmakers have complained that the construction work has not been completed even in five years. Kalika construction and Hulas were awarded a contract to construct the bridge.
Police removed the lawmakers who staged the sit-in at around 10 am this morning.
Director General, Madhav Kumar Karki said that the construction was not completed in time due to earthquakes and blockade.
“It not justifiable that the ruling party pickets and tries to halt works at a government office,” he said.
Chief of Bridge Project at DoR, Saroj Pradhan said that despite initial delay, construction work is in full swing.
“The work was affected due to the earthquake and the blockade,” he said, “The process to import construction materials from China has started and the construction will be completed by next the fiscal year.”
Chief of Kalika Construction, Bikram Pandey said that the materials will be imported within two months and the work will then accelerate.
